Definition

The plural of 'victory'; times when someone or a team wins, especially in sports, competitions, or battles.

Usage & Nuances

'Victories' is used formally and informally, mainly for multiple wins. Common collocations: 'achieve victories', 'celebrate victories', 'string of victories'. Do not use for small successes—prefer 'wins' in casual, modern speech.
